Tekumatla Mallesh v. The State Of Telangana , Rep. By Its Principal Secretary
HONOURABLE SRI JUSTICE RAJA ELANGO WRIT PETITION No.37109 of 2016 ORDER:
1.
This writ petition is filed by the petitioners under Article 226 of the Constitution of India seeking to quash the proceedings against them in Crime No.688 of 2016 on the file of Saroornagar Police Station, Cyberabad District.
2.
Heard and perused the material available on record. 3.
The main grievance of the petitioners is that the present complaint has arisen out of the chit fund transaction between the 2nd petitioner and the complainant and that the matter is civil in nature. 4.
The petitioners filed this writ petition challenging the investigation in the above crime. This Court is not inclined to interfere with the investigation. However, taking into consideration the circumstances of the case, this Court is of the view that the investigation can be completed without arresting the petitioners.
5.
Accordingly, respondents Nos.1 and 2 are directed to complete the investigation and file a final report in the above Crime, in accordance with law, without arresting the petitioners.
6.
With the above direction, the Writ Petition is disposed of. There shall be no order as to costs. Miscellaneous petitions, if any, pending in this writ petition shall stand closed.
